Each year, all of the graduate students in our department take on a variety of service roles to the department and the broader community. These jobs include organizing events, managing communications, and supporting departmental operations.
This page and its associated subpages provide information about the different roles available, the expectations for each role, and advice from students who have previously held these positions. This is also where we keep track of who’s assigned to what jobs during the current academic year.

DEI / Identity / Advocacy#
Represents graduate students on the department Climate and DEI Committee.
Organizes events and community support for queer grads in the department.
Coordinates with the POWER Bay Area network on equity and inclusion efforts.
Represents grad student workers in the UC system’s academic workers union.
Academic / Department Events#
Runs the department’s public Astronomy Night outreach event.
Organizes lunch for graduate students with the weekly colloquium speaker.
Sets up AV equipment and microphones for the weekly departmental colloquium.
Recruitment / Admissions#
Reviews applications and helps coordinate the graduate admissions process.
Plans and hosts the annual prospective graduate student visit weekend.
Mentorship / Student Support#
Oversees the department’s mentor-mentee pairing system for new students.
Supports undergraduate astronomy majors with research and grad school preparation.
Department Logistics / Admin#
Sends out the weekly arXiv digest to the department mailing list.
Organizes the weekly graduate student and postdoc research seminar.
Teaches Ay 375, the department’s pedagogy course for new GSIs.
Represents graduate students on the department’s Small Council.
Coordinates with the SWPS committee on student welfare and professional support.
Organizes Tea After the Final Talk and related seminar social events.
Outreach#
Coordinates public outreach events including Cal Day and the Bay Area Science Festival.
